uPVC windows can have problems opening or locking. This problem usually occurs when the locking system has become stiff or stuck. If this is the case, a simple solution is to apply graphite powder or UPVC Window Repairs Near Me mach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ow the lock mechanism to be unlocked and the door or window to work normally again.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ges get stiff or stuck. This is usually caused by dust and grit building up on the hinges. The solution is to grease the hinges with oil or grease. The wrong oil, however, could cause damage and make the hinges unusable.

Repairs to Stained Glass

Stained glass windows are located in homes, churches and other buildings. They can add visual interest as well as privacy and light to the space. They are fragile and require careful maintenance to ensure they remain in good shape. Even with the most careful maintenance, stained glass and leaded windows will begin to deteriorate due age, exposure to weather and environmental factors. This can cause c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is important to find an expert in your area to restore your stained or leaded window to its original splendor.

The average cost to repair c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The exact cost will depend on the kind of solution needed to solve the issue. For instance professionals may employ cop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ing in order to repair the glass that has broken. They can also relead lead and seal stained glass. There are several alternatives, each having their own pros and cons. The best choice is based on the dimensions, location and type of glass used.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by vibration, thermal expansion and contraction, building movement, or simply normal wear and tear. Over time, the cracks could expand and cause more problems. To avoid further damage and expansion any crack that is located across an important part of a stained-glass panel or the face must be fixed as fast as is possible. The past was when this was commonly accomplished by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This was a bad method of repair, and there are now much better ways to fix cracks of this type.

Stained glass restoration can take many forms. It can be as easy as fixing cracks, or as difficult as restoring a whole stained glass window or door panel to its original form. In general, the cost for a complete restoration is higher than an easy repair. The work includes cleaning and removing damaged glass, tightening lead cames, resealing cement and re-tying, and replacing stained glass pieces that are missing.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ping stops water and air from entering homes through the gaps around windows and doors. It is an essential part of home maintenance that could save money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It can also make a home more comfortable. The materials used in the construction of this seal can deteriorate with time, as a result of wear and UPVC Window Repairs Near Me tear. It is important to replace these materials regularly.

You can determine whether your weather stripping has worn out by noticing a wet spot after washing your windows, a whistling noise while driving or a draft you can feel in front of an unlocked door. These are all signs that it's time to locate an expert in weatherstripping repair near me.

Taskers can employ a variety of weatherstripping materials to seal your doors and windows. Foam tapes are constructed from closed or open-cell foam. They come in a range of thicknesses, widths, and quality to accommodate any crack. These are easy to install and cut using scissors. Felt strips aren't expensive and last for a long time. They can be cut to length with scissors and attached to the door frame or the hinge side of a double-hung or sliding window repairs using staples, glue, or tacks. Metal or vinyl V-strips are a little more complicated to install however they can be nailed in the window jamb.
